Winning Banner Ad Design Strategies

Crafting compelling banner ads is essential for online success. To maximize your click-through rates and engage audience attention, consider these tested design strategies. First, utilize high-quality visuals that are relevant to your target audience. Incorporate eye-popping colors and concise messaging that transmits your value proposition instantly. , Additionally, optimize your banner ads for different screen sizes to ensure optimal viewing experience across devices. Lastly, conduct A/B testing to pinpoint the most effective designs and continuously refine your strategy for unparalleled results.

Web Ads: Finding the Right Format for Your Campaign

When crafting a successful online advertising campaign, selecting the optimal banner ad format is crucial. Banner ads come in a variety of shapes and sizes, each with its unique strengths. Understanding these different formats empowers you to choose the best solution for your specific marketing objectives.

  • Visual Banners: These are the classic rectangular banners that adorn websites. They can be static or animated, and offer a wide range of creative choices.
  • Header: These long, narrow banners sit at the top of web pages, capturing viewer attention as they scroll.
  • Square Banners: These ads strike a balance between visibility and space consumption. They work well for showcasing product photos.

To maximize your return, consider your target demographic and the specific message Display Ads you want to convey. Experiment with different banner ad formats and analyze their performance to refine your advertising strategy over time.
